Hailing from the Zagros Mountains of western Persia, Bakhtiari rugs represent a unique blend of nomadic and village weaving traditions. Created by Bakhtiari women using wool from their own flocks and dyes from local plants, these "garden carpets" symbolize paradise through their compartmentalized designs. More than floor coverings, they serve as woven maps of tribal migration routes and seasonal pastures, their vibrant patterns and exceptional durability making them cherished heirlooms that grow more beautiful with age.
